About this property
Historic Setting: The Bluebell in Peterborough is housed in a historic building, offering a unique and charming atmosphere. Exceptional Facilities: Guests enjoy a beautiful garden, a restaurant serving British cuisine, a bar, a tennis court, and free WiFi. Comfortable Accommodations: Rooms feature private bathrooms with bathrobes, tea and coffee makers, hairdryers, and garden views. Additional amenities include work desks, free toiletries, and TVs. Local Attractions: Located 93 km from East Midlands Airport, nearby attractions include Burghley House (9 km), Peterborough Cathedral (16 km), and Rockingham Castle (39 km). Guest Satisfaction: Highly rated for its breakfast, attentive staff, and excellent bar.
